Dr. Donghoon Chang


Research Interests:

Cryptography, Biometric Security, Blockchain, IoT Security

Welcome!

I am a cryptographer and currently working as a foreign guest researcher at Computer Security Division of NIST in Gaithersburg, Maryland, USA. I am also a tenured associate professor of Computer Science Department at IIIT Delhi, India, and I am a head of Cryptology Research Group (CRG) at IIIT Delhi.

I have a strong academic background in cryptographic technology as well as industrial R&D experiences in the applications of cryptography for more than 19 years since September, 2000. I have been serving in leadership position for promoting India-Korea R&D collaboration from government, academic, and industrial levels for both nations. I have worked with various other firms like ETRI, Merlot lab, Seoho electric etc. on several projects and research topics in the field of cryptography and related areas.

Areas of Expertise:
  • Design, Analysis and Implementation of Cryptographic Techniques
  • Design, Analysis and Implementation of Secure Biometric-based Systems
  • Design, Analysis and Implementation of Blockchain-based Systems
